4 Frequently Asked Questions about "Home Energy Storage Systems in Europe and America"

Are European households aware of energy storage technologies?

According to a survey conducted by the European Consumer Organisation (BEUC), only 25% of European households are aware of energy storage technologies, with even fewer understanding their economic and environmental advantages. In countries like Italy and Spain, where energy literacy is relatively low, adoption rates lag behind regional averages.

How many residential energy storage systems are there in Germany?

By September 2023, Germany has installed more than 1 million residential energy storage systems and expects to add more than 400,000 units per year in the future. Volatile energy prices and the popularity of photovoltaic self-use have driven demand for residential energy storage, which is expected to continue to grow through 2030.
